黑狐家游戏

数据库和数据仓库的区别是什么,联系是什么,数据库与数据仓库,深入解析两者的差异与联系

欧气 1 0

本文目录导读:

数据库和数据仓库的区别是什么,联系是什么,数据库与数据仓库,深入解析两者的差异与联系

图片来源于网络,如有侵权联系删除

  1. 数据库与数据仓库的主要区别
  2. 数据库与数据仓库的联系

在信息化时代,数据库和数据仓库是两个重要的数据处理工具,它们在数据处理、存储和分析等方面发挥着至关重要的作用,许多人对数据库和数据仓库的区别和联系存在一定的误解,本文将深入探讨数据库与数据仓库的主要区别、联系,以及它们在实际应用中的重要性。

数据库与数据仓库的主要区别

1、目的

数据库主要用于存储和管理数据,以满足日常业务操作的需求,它以事务处理为核心,注重数据的实时性和准确性,而数据仓库则是以数据分析和挖掘为主要目的,通过对历史数据的整合和分析,为决策者提供有价值的信息。

2、数据结构

数据库中的数据结构相对简单,以关系型数据库为例,数据以表的形式存储,表之间通过键值关系进行关联,数据仓库中的数据结构较为复杂,通常包含多个数据源、多个数据模型和多个数据集,以适应不同分析需求。

3、数据更新频率

数据库中的数据实时更新,以保证数据的准确性,数据仓库中的数据更新频率较低,一般按照一定的周期(如日、周、月)进行更新。

数据库和数据仓库的区别是什么,联系是什么,数据库与数据仓库,深入解析两者的差异与联系

图片来源于网络,如有侵权联系删除

4、数据类型

数据库中的数据类型相对单一,主要针对结构化数据,数据仓库中的数据类型丰富,包括结构化数据、半结构化数据和非结构化数据。

5、查询性能

数据库的查询性能较高,能够快速响应日常业务查询需求,数据仓库的查询性能相对较低,因为数据量庞大,需要一定的处理时间。

数据库与数据仓库的联系

1、数据源

数据库和数据仓库之间存在着密切的数据源关系,数据仓库中的数据主要来源于数据库,通过对数据库中的数据进行清洗、转换和整合,形成适合分析的数据集。

2、数据处理

数据库和数据仓库的区别是什么,联系是什么,数据库与数据仓库,深入解析两者的差异与联系

图片来源于网络,如有侵权联系删除

数据库和数据仓库在数据处理方面具有一定的联系,数据库负责数据的存储和管理,而数据仓库负责数据的整合、分析和挖掘,两者共同构成了完整的数据处理流程。

3、技术架构

数据库和数据仓库在技术架构上具有一定的相似性,它们都采用关系型数据库技术,如SQL语言进行数据操作,数据仓库在技术架构上还可以引入数据挖掘、机器学习等技术。

4、应用场景

数据库和数据仓库在实际应用场景中具有一定的互补性,数据库适用于日常业务操作,如订单管理、库存管理等;数据仓库适用于数据分析和挖掘,如市场分析、客户行为分析等。

数据库与数据仓库在数据处理、存储和分析等方面具有各自的特点和优势,了解它们的主要区别和联系,有助于我们更好地选择和应用这些工具,在实际应用中,数据库和数据仓库可以相互补充,共同构建完善的数据处理体系。

标签: #数据仓库和数据库的主要区别是什么意思

黑狐家游戏
  • 评论列表

留言评论